Flights at YVR impacted by NAV CANADA resource constraints

Vancouver, BCLocal News

Vancouver International Airport (YVR) is experiencing significant disruptions to flight schedules due to "resource constraints" at NAV CANADA. In a public statement, YVR urged travelers to verify their flight status with airlines, as delays and cancellations are affecting many flights. The airport expressed concern about the ongoing situation, stating, "We do not know when NAV CANADA’s resource constraints will be addressed. " With dozens of flights already delayed, YVR has acknowledged the inconvenience this causes to passengers. NAV CANADA Operations reassured travelers that they are committed to moving aircraft safely and as quickly as possible.

The airport is actively monitoring the situation and providing updates through its website and social media channels. Passengers are advised to maintain communication with their airlines for the latest flight details and rebooking options. As the situation develops, YVR continues to emphasize the importance of checking flight statuses before arriving at the airport.
